Gold Fields boosts stake in GoldQuest

Vancouver South Africa’s Gold Fields (GFI-N) has boosted its stake in GoldQuest Mining (GQC-V), a Toronto-based junior focused on gold exploration in the Dominican Republic.

Gold Fields previously entered into a strategic alliance with GoldQuest to carry out generative exploration for gold in the Dominican Republic. The company acquired its initial stake in GoldQuest as part of that transaction.

More recently, Gold Fields acquired 1.2 million units of GoldQuest by way of a private placement "for investment purposes." The latest transaction boosts the company’s holdings to about 12.2% of GoldQuest’s outstanding shares.

GoldQuest holds several prospective properties in the Dominican Republic, including ground surrounding the past-producing Pueblo Viejo gold-silver deposit operated by Placer Dome (PDG-T). A US$10-million feasibility study is under way for a potential new mine at Pueblo Viejo. Placer Dome also holds shares of GoldQuest.
